About the Role: If you have a passion for providing meals for young children, we want to hear from you. An exciting opportunity has come about for a new Centre Cook to join our busy team at BestStart Motutaiko Street. We are searching for someone who can provide fresh, nutritious, and delicious meals for our children each day. As our Centre Cook you will plan, prepare and cook an appetising and culturally varied menu for the children, including morning tea, lunch, and afternoon tea. You'll need to be efficient with your time and have an excellent knowledge of foods that promote good nutrition and healthy eating for our children. This is a permanent position working 25 hours per week Monday-Friday.

At BestStart, we are at the forefront of early childhood education, dedicated to making a positive impact and passionate about our work. We offer exceptional early education and award-winning childcare services for infants, toddlers, and preschoolers.
Our primary goal isto deliver high-quality education to the children in our community, and we are actively engaged in groundbreaking research focused on children's oral language development and self-regulation, known as Kia Tīmata Pai. This research initiative involves approximately 1,600 BestStart preschoolers, highlighting our commitment to continuous improvement and innovation.
